OEM Parts

Original Equipment Manufacturer (OEM) parts are produced by the same manufacturers that supply the original components used in vehicles. They ensure compatibility and reliability, making them the preferred choice for authorized repair services. Buyers must weigh the benefits of guaranteed quality and fitment against the typically higher costs associated with OEM parts. This type is essential for businesses that prioritize customer satisfaction and vehicle integrity, especially in warranty-sensitive environments.

Aftermarket Parts

Aftermarket parts are produced by third-party manufacturers and provide alternatives to OEM components. They are often available at lower prices, appealing to independent garages and DIY enthusiasts. However, the quality of aftermarket parts can vary widely, making it crucial for buyers to conduct thorough research before purchasing. When considering these parts, businesses should focus on supplier reputation and product reviews to ensure reliability while taking advantage of competitive pricing.

2. Forming

In the forming stage, raw materials are transformed into parts through various techniques, including casting, forging, and machining. Each technique has specific advantages depending on the part being manufactured. For example:
Casting is typically used for complex shapes and is cost-effective for large volumes.
Forging is ideal for strength and durability, often used for critical components like gears and shafts.
Machining provides precision and is used for parts requiring tight tolerances.

B2B buyers should inquire about the specific forming techniques used for the parts they are interested in, as this can impact performance and longevity.

Quality Control Checkpoints

Quality control (QC) is integrated throughout the manufacturing process, with specific checkpoints established to catch defects early:
Incoming Quality Control (IQC): Materials are inspected upon arrival to ensure they meet specifications.
In-Process Quality Control (IPQC): Ongoing inspections during manufacturing help identify issues before they escalate.
Final Quality Control (FQC): The finished products undergo comprehensive testing to ensure they meet all quality standards.

Common Testing Methods

Testing methods employed during the QC process can include:
Dimensional Inspection: Ensuring parts meet specified dimensions and tolerances.
Functional Testing: Verifying that parts perform as intended under simulated conditions.
Material Testing: Assessing the physical and chemical properties of materials used.

  2. Tolerance
    Tolerance defines the allowable variation in dimensions during the manufacturing process. For example, a tolerance of ±0.01 mm indicates that a part can be slightly larger or smaller than the specified measurement. Tight tolerances are essential for components that require precise fitment, such as engine parts or braking systems. Ensuring the right tolerances can prevent costly installation issues and enhance overall vehicle performance.

  3. Finish Type
    The finish type describes the surface treatment applied to the part, such as anodizing, galvanizing, or painting. Different finishes serve various purposes, including enhancing aesthetics, preventing corrosion, and improving wear resistance. Buyers should consider the intended environment of the parts to select the appropriate finish, as this can significantly impact maintenance costs and product lifespan.

  4. Load Rating
    Load rating specifies the maximum load a part can safely handle without failure. This is particularly important for structural components such as suspension parts or wheel assemblies. Understanding load ratings helps buyers ensure that the parts meet the demands of specific vehicle models and applications, thus preventing premature failures.

Common Trade Terminology

Familiarity with industry jargon is vital for effective communication and negotiation in the auto parts market. Here are some commonly used terms:

  1. OEM (Original Equipment Manufacturer)
    OEM refers to parts made by the original manufacturer of the vehicle. These parts typically meet strict quality standards and are designed to fit and function precisely. For buyers, choosing OEM parts can ensure reliability and maintain warranty coverage.

  2. MOQ (Minimum Order Quantity)
    MOQ denotes the smallest number of units that a supplier is willing to sell. Understanding MOQ is crucial for buyers to manage inventory levels and cash flow effectively. It also impacts the negotiation process, especially for smaller businesses looking to enter new markets.

  3. RFQ (Request for Quotation)
    An RFQ is a formal document sent to suppliers requesting pricing and terms for specific products or services. It helps buyers compare multiple suppliers and make informed purchasing decisions. Including detailed specifications in an RFQ can lead to more accurate and competitive quotes.

  4. Incoterms (International Commercial Terms)
    Incoterms are a set of predefined commercial terms published by the International Chamber of Commerce (ICC) that clarify the responsibilities of buyers and sellers in international transactions. Understanding Incoterms, such as FOB (Free on Board) or CIF (Cost, Insurance, and Freight), is essential for buyers to manage shipping costs and liability effectively.

  5. Lead Time
    Lead time refers to the time it takes from placing an order to receiving the products. It includes manufacturing and shipping durations. For B2B buyers, understanding lead times is critical for inventory planning and ensuring timely delivery to customers.

  6. Warranty
    A warranty is a guarantee from the manufacturer regarding the condition of the product and the period during which repairs or replacements are covered. Buyers should carefully review warranty terms as they can influence the overall cost of ownership and after-sales support.
